by Luís de Camões (c1524 - 1580)

Cá nesta Babilónia, donde mana
Language: Portuguese (Português) 
Cá nesta Babilónia, donde mana
Matéria a quanto mal o mundo cria;
Cá, onde o puro Amor não tem valia,
Que a Mãe, que manda mais, tudo profana;

Cá, onde o mal se afina, o bem se dana,
E pode mais que a honra a tirania;
Cá, onde a errada e cega Monarquia
Cuida que um nome vão a Deus engana;

Cá, neste labirinto, onde a Nobreza,
O Valor e o Saber pedindo vão
Às portas da Cobiça e da Vileza;

Cá, neste escuro caos de confusão,
Cumprindo o curso estou da natureza.
Vê se me esquecerei de ti, Sião!

Text Authorship:

  • by Luís de Camões (c1524 - 1580), no title [author's text checked 1 time against a primary source]

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):

  • by Luís de Freitas Branco (1890 - 1955), "Cá nesta Babilónia", 1951 [sung text not yet checked]
